Output 61601fb5284a67dcd72c0987fb3aca417d148a86dbb7751c93d221b7e323b156:29

value
867623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1af0e58e3fb197e9b41915ee6e57627126aed29d OP_EQUAL
address
349U5KxMzaoxvkBNRS8iJeutzmWwkJ4G3Z
transaction
61601fb5284a67dcd72c0987fb3aca417d148a86dbb7751c93d221b7e323b156
spent
true